It’s rare for a game to genuinely surprise me anymore, so when one comes along and changes my whole week, I tend to gush. And this week, no one can shut me up about The Alters.





The Alters is a moody, sci-fi survival game with base-building elements, developed by 11 Bit Studios—the same publisher behind INDIKA, another game from last year that I still try to shoehorn into every conversation.








In a word, The Alters is different. It’s high-concept science fiction that relies on a mind-bending framework to tell a grounded, personal story. At the heart of that story is Jan Dolski, the sole survivor of an ill-fated mining mission, now marooned on a distant planet. To stay alive, he must keep a mobile mining base moving, racing toward rescue and away from the incinerating light of the rising sun.

[/p][h3]Early stages[/h3][p][/p][p]It all began when Tomasz Kisilewicz - Game Director of The Alters - started figuring out the idea behind the game together with just three other teammates. The very first prototype was… quite literally, on board! Figuring out the gameplay was the most important part, and a board game prototype was a perfect basis for testing out the preliminary idea behind the gameplay loop. The ‘board game’ went through quite a lot of different versions and plenty of discussions, which allowed us to decide in which direction we want to develop the game as the team grew bigger:

Then came the demo, and your response blew us away. It was played over 270,000 times! Your feedback was incredibly valuable and helped us improve not just the beginning of the game, but also the later chapters. Thank you![/p][p][/p][p]When a team of insanely talented and creative people start working on a project together, naturally there are continuous, never-ending efforts of refining and implementing new features - a story many game dev teams can surely resonate with! The team was hard at work to deliver an even more immersive and personal experience on launch day, than what you got as a glimpse in the demo we first launched back in June 2024.
